Responsibilities



  • Prepares food items and serves food to Residents within scheduled time frame.

  • Follows menu cycle, noting changes or substitutions made.

  • Cleans and maintains food service areas, including kitchen and dining room.

  • Maintains quality of food served, quantity prepared and sanitation of food preparation area.

  • Maintains a clean, organized, and safe working environment.

  • Assures that Resident food needs and preferences are known.

  • Assures staff, Resident, and guest meals are accounted for daily.

  • Maintains meal service records as required.

  • Observes problems, concerns, issues observed with food service and communicates them appropriately.

  • Observes changes in Resident status, needs, or preferences and communicates them appropriately.

  • Observes other problems and communicates them appropriately.

  • Observes all work, safety, and administrative rules.

  • Adheres to all established policies and procedures.

  • Records Resident information as required.

  • Avoids loss, breakages, and waste of supplies and equipment.

  • Demonstrates knowledge of and adheres to procedures for fire, life safety, disaster, security, worker safety and other emergency procedures.

  • Performs other duties as assigned.
